+       # FIXME: Font naming  -- what a mess
+       # Check sane naming with xfontsel and gtkfontsel
+
+       # Adobe's font naming scheme and X11's seem to be conflicting.
+       # Adobe's FontFamily seems to be X11's family + weight
+       # Also, text selection applets like gtkfontsel, gfontview and
+       # GNOME-applications specific ones, display X11's `family'
+       # parameter as `Font', and X11's `Weight' parameter as `Style'.
+
+       # Using X11 description/convention -- good for xfontsel:
+       #  1 foundry: GNU
+       #  2 family: LilyPond <basename>
+       #  3 weight: <designsize>
+       #  4 slant: r(oman) =upright
+       #  5 setwidth: normal
+       #  6 style:
+       #  7 pixelsize: 0
+       #  8 pointsize: 0 (20 crashes xfs, moved to style)
+       #  9 xresolution: 0
+       # 10 yresolution: 0
+       # 11 spacing: p(roportional)
+       # 12 averagewidth: 0
+       # 13 registry: GNU
+       # 14 encoding: fonstpecific
+
+       # gives:
+       # feta20.pfa -GNU-LilyPond feta-20-r-normal--0-0-0-0-p-0-gnu-fontspecific
+
+       # However, GNOME (gtkfontsel, gnome apps) seems to want:
+
+       #  1 foundry: GNU
+       #  2 family: LilyPond
+       #  3 weight:  <basename>
+       #  4 slant: r(oman) =upright
+       #  5 setwidth: normal
+       #  6 style: <designsize>
+       #  7 pixelsize: 0
+       #  8 pointsize: 0 (20 crashes xfs, moved to style)
+       #  9 xresolution: 0
+       # 10 yresolution: 0
+       # 11 spacing: p(roportional)
+       # 12 averagewidth: 0
+       # 13 registry: GNU
+       # 14 encoding: fonstpecific
+
+       # which gives:
+       # feta20.pfa -GNU-LilyPond-feta-r-normal--20-0-0-0-p-0-gnu-fontspecific
+       # foundry: GNU
+       
+       ## ouch, pointsize 20 crashes xfs
+       ## XXXfeta20.pfa -GNU-LilyPond Feta-regular-r-normal--0-20-0-0-p-0-gnu-fontspecific
+
+       ## feta20.pfa -GNU-LilyPond feta-regular-r-normal-20-0-0-0-0-p-0-gnu-fontspecific
